<p>This paper explores market distortions in a monopolistic competition framework with multiple heterogeneous sectors and endogenous labor supply. We show that the aggregate labor supply in the market equilibrium is lower than its socially optimal level. We also find that, if the labor elasticity is relatively high, then all the sectors in the economy are underemployed in the market equilibrium compared to the social optimum. For sufficiently low values of the labor elasticity, some sectors with a relatively high elasticity of substitution between varieties appear to be overemployed, while the other sectors are underemployed. We then provide a quantitative illustration for the welfare losses caused by the inefficient labor supply and find that these losses can be substantial.</p>
